Output 786091c27f66d04a20952bfca5418eebcebbbfdcc247b04b0afb3b426aa55f74:0

value
1531187550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b03a9af0a65100b48b26fc0dd67cdadfc923568 OP_EQUAL
address
AFKWf36H37kCzPyrM3MxVRuyHFRnwoGSGn
transaction
786091c27f66d04a20952bfca5418eebcebbbfdcc247b04b0afb3b426aa55f74